Grab Bars can potentially be placed in many critical locations throughout the home, but many individuals are resistant to the concept of installing grab bars throughout their home, especially in areas other than the bathroom. When grab bars are considered, it is frequently bathroom safety that is addressed – after all the bathroom is considered one of the most dangerous places in the home in terms of fall risk. Bathroom falls can occur within the shower or tub enclosure while bathing, at the entry point to the shower or bath while entering or exiting, and next to the toilet while rising or descending. Bathroom falls can sometime occur next to the vanity or in the central portion of the bathroom, especially if that portion of the floor is tiled, and slippery when wet.
In my experience I find that there is obviously a population of seniors that are at risk for bathroom falls due to limited mobility, weakness, fatigue, diminished balance, poor vision and a host of other debilitating factors. This population group is often very aware of the importance of properly placed Bathroom Grab Bars and is often but not always very cautious and deliberate in their movements, primarily out of fear of falling. I also believe there exists another sub group within the senior population that is not mentioned in most discussions. This population consists of active, healthy seniors who are so confident in there physical abilities that they scoff at the notion of bathroom grab bars. These “invincible” seniors as I refer to them, frequently do not take any caution whilst in the shower, or while stepping in or out of the tub area, and are at risk for suffering an unexpected, devastating fall which can quickly transform their lives.
